1990 Mazda Protege Mileage Danger Zones
The mileage windows when the 1990 Mazda Protege most commonly needs attention. Plan ahead, budget accordingly, and inspect before you cross each threshold.
Low Risk Zone
At this mileage, the Protege is practically new. Focus on routine oil changes, tire rotations, and general fluid checks. No significant reliability concerns are typically present.
Maintenance Zone
This mileage typically calls for a major service, including timing belt (critical for DOHC), spark plugs, and a comprehensive fluid flush. Suspension and brake component inspections are advised.
Elevated Risk Zone
Beyond 90k, components like the clutch (manual), alternator, fuel pump, and various electrical sensors are entering their potential failure windows. Suspension bushings and steering components will likely need attention.
High Risk Zone

How Long Does the 1990 Mazda Protege Last?
For a 1990 model, mileage is less important than the vehicle's overall condition and documented maintenance history. A 150,000-mile Protege with extensive service records and no rust is vastly preferable to a 80,000-mile example that has been neglected and is riddled with corrosion.

NHTSA Recalls
1 recall on record from NHTSA. Check your VIN atnhtsa.gov to see if the repair was performed.
ELECTRICAL SYSTEM:IGNITION:SWITCH
Mazda North American Operations (Mazda) is recalling certain model year 1989-1998 MPV, 1990-1995 323, 1990-1998 Protege, 1992-1993 MX-3, 1993-1995 929, 1993-1997 MX-6, and 1993-1998 626 vehicles. In the affected vehicles, grease applied to the contact points inside the ignition switch may become conductive and overheat.
